City Guide
Farmersville, California, United States
Overview
Farmersville is a small, welcoming city set in California's Central Valley. It offers rural charm, friendly residents, and convenient access to Visalia and the greater Tulare County region. The city is known for its agricultural roots and local festivals.
Best Time to Visit
March-May or September-November for mild weather and local outdoor events.
Local Tips
Car travel is important, as public transportation is limited. Bring sun protection, as the Central Valley can get quite hot in summer.
Cultural Etiquette
Standard tipping practices apply (15-20% at restaurants). Dress is casual and comfortable. Community gatherings are friendly and open to visitors.
Safety Warnings
Overall, it's a safe community, but like any rural town, be mindful after dark in isolated areas. Watch for farm equipment on roads. Emergency services are prompt but hospitals are in nearby Visalia.
Hidden Gems
Check out the local farmers market for fresh produce, the Veterans Memorial Park for quiet walks, and small family-run diners for authentic Central Valley fare.
